Chimney inspection services involve a thorough examination of a chimney’s interior and exterior components to assess their condition and identify potential issues. These inspections typically include checking for structural damage, blockages, creosote buildup, and signs of deterioration or wear. Using specialized tools such as cameras or visual inspection techniques, service providers can detect problems that may not be visible from the outside. Regular inspections are essential for ensuring that a chimney functions safely and efficiently, helping to prevent costly repairs or dangerous situations caused by unnoticed damage or obstructions.

One of the primary benefits of chimney inspections is identifying issues that could lead to fire hazards or health concerns. For example, creosote buildup, which occurs from burning wood, can ignite and cause chimney fires if not properly cleaned. Additionally, inspections can reveal cracks, leaks, or other structural problems that might allow harmful gases to escape into the living space or cause further damage to the property. By catching these problems early, property owners can address them before they develop into more serious and costly repairs, ensuring the safety and integrity of the chimney system.

Inspection Costs - The typical cost for a chimney inspection ranges from $100 to $300, depending on the complexity and location. For example, a basic visual inspection might be around $100, while a more detailed assessment can cost closer to $300.

Level 1 Inspection - A standard Level 1 inspection usually costs between $100 and $200. This includes a visual check of the accessible parts of the chimney to identify common issues.

Level 2 Inspection - More comprehensive inspections, such as Level 2, generally range from $150 to $400. These often involve video scans or detailed examinations for thorough assessment.

Additional Services - Additional services like chimney cleaning or repairs are typically priced separately, with inspections serving as a preliminary step. Costs for these services vary based on the scope and local rates.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What does a chimney inspection include? A chimney inspection typically involves checking the chimney's structure, looking for creosote buildup, blockages, and any damage that could affect safety and performance.

How often should I have my chimney inspected? It is recommended to have a chimney inspected at least once a year, especially before the heating season begins.

Why is a chimney inspection important? Regular inspections help identify potential problems early, ensuring safe and efficient operation of the chimney and fireplace.

What are signs that my chimney needs an inspection? Signs include smoke backing up, unusual odors, visible damage or deterioration, or if it has not been inspected in the past year.
